登录|注册
关于我们手机版

租用新睿云服务器一分钟搭建我的世界

发布人: 新睿云
分类: 软件销售
认证: 手机短信验证
联系: 新睿云 (商家)
温馨提示:
1. 本资讯为 “好网角商讯” 注册用户上传发布,仅供参考之用,好网角商讯仅提供信息存储发布平台。不代表本站任何观点,请谨慎辨别。
2. 若有电话、微信等联系方式请务必辨别清楚,谨防上当受骗。
3. 如发现不良信息、或涉嫌欺诈、侵权,请举报或发送到邮箱:374524223@qq.com。
  • 详情
  • 最近因为新睿云优惠多多,笔者也做了一回羊毛党,目前做任务免费用云服务器笔者直接撸了一台。用着还不错,想起来大学跟室友一起开黑的时光,因此笔者这里直接搭建一个《我的世界》服务器端,连上玩的还挺欢乐,因此特意把教程分享出来以供大家参考。

    系统要求

    google到的MC系统要求:

    1.CPU:双核

    2.内存:20-40人2GB,30-60人3GB,60+人8GB

    上面就是服务器端的需求,如果只是和小伙伴们一起玩,也并不需要多优秀的服务器。下面是我的配置:


    yum install -y java-1.8.0-openjdk

    下载MC服务器端

    wget https://s3.amazonaws.com/Minecraft.Download/versions/<你要下载的版本号>/minecraft_server.<你要下载的版本号>.jar

    例子:博主这边选择安装了比较稳定的1.12版本

    wget https://s3.amazonaws.com/Minecraft.Download/versions/1.12/minecraft_server.1.12.jar

    等下载提示结束后,minecraft_server.1.12.jar就躺在当前目录了。

    MC服务器,启动!

    我们就可以使用命令来运行MC服务器:

    java -Xms[初始启动分配内存] -Xmx[最大分配内存] -jar [jar包所在路径]/minecraft_server.[版本号].jar nogui

    例子:

    java -Xms256m -Xmx512m -jar /home/mc/minecraft_server.1.12.jar nogui

    关于命令最后一个参数 nogui,是分开的单词 no gui,意思是不需要图形界面,这样会大大减小内存的使用,如果你的Linux是有图形界面的,就可以不打这个 nogui。

    启动成功

    上面的命令输入完成后,等待参数由0%一直到100%就启动完成啦!下面给出博主启动完成的后几行显示:

    [05:58:08] [Server thread/INFO]: Loaded 488 advancements [05:58:08] [Server thread/INFO]: Preparing start region for level 0 [05:58:09] [Server thread/INFO]: Preparing spawn area: 0% [05:58:10] [Server thread/INFO]: Preparing spawn area: 41% [05:58:11] [Server thread/INFO]: Preparing spawn area: 76% [05:58:11] [Server thread/INFO]: Done (4.263s)! For help, type "help" or "?"

    MC,Shell脚本启动!

    我们如果一直使用上面那一句启动的话是不是非常麻烦!每次都要复制粘贴,那么我们可以写一个简单的Shell脚本,放在jar包所在目录,每次启动的时候直接启动脚本就能进入游戏了。

    vim start-game.sh

    编辑内容如下:

    #!/bin/sh java -Xms256m -Xmx512m -jar /home/mc/minecraft_server.1.12.jar nogui

    保存退出,每次启动游戏只需要运行下面命令即可:

    bash start-game.sh

    MC服务器,关闭!

    按 Ctrl + C 来停止当前服务器

    MC服务起最常见的启动失败

    我们在第一次运行完jar包后,无论是否运行成功,都能发现当前目录下多出了一堆文件,运行失败的时候其实就是配置除了一点问题。我们在当前目录找一下文件:eula.txt

    vim eula.txt

    按i键进入编辑模式,找到如下一行把false改为true

    eula=false

    保存退出

    1.按esc

    2.输入:wq

    客户端连接MC服务器失败

    上面都启动成功之后,就可以下载对应服务器版本的客户端。下载好后启动,点击多人游戏,添加服务器,服务器地址输入我们云服务器的公网IP,就可连接上去愉快的玩耍了。但是这时候可能会发现就是怎么连接都失败,如果遇到这个情况,我们需要检查下服务器配置文件,先在jar包目录下找到文件server.propertices 并编辑:

    vim server.propertices

    找到这一行

    online-mode:true

    将true改为false,这是正版验证服务的设置

    保持服务会话

    因为博主用的是云服务器,需要通过使用ssh工具来连接到服务器启动游戏服务,但是一般服务器和ssh工具都会有连接会话的超时设置,在一段时间没有在服务器上操作后,会自动断开ssh会话,这时这个会话中的任务就会被杀掉,那小伙伴们游戏玩着玩着就与服务器断开连接了。

    新建一个screen会话

    screen -S mcs

    当输入这个命令后,就会进入mcs会话,在当前会话下,输入上面的启动脚本命令,确认游戏正常启动后,就可以放着不管了,只要不是服务器挂掉了,服务就会一直运行着。

    https://www.xinruiyun.cn/zhishiku/2721.html
    TOP 
  • 免费留言
  • 留言内容:
  • 我的称呼:
     
  • *手机号码:
     
  • *验证码
       点击获取验证码      看不清楚?换张图片
  •  

更多商讯

 

商讯手机触屏版
m.sx.wang1314.com